From 4be9e486713f9851be86d2bfd9a03f191f6bc540 Mon Sep 17 00:00:00 2001
From: yangys <y_ys79@sina.com>
Date: 星期一, 04 三月 2024 21:39:15 +0800
Subject: [PATCH] 增加厂商维护界面

---
 src/api/Api.js |   44 +++++++++++++++++++++++++++++++++++++++-----
 1 files changed, 39 insertions(+), 5 deletions(-)

diff --git a/src/api/Api.js b/src/api/Api.js
index 906826e..a8d031f 100644
--- a/src/api/Api.js
+++ b/src/api/Api.js
@@ -17,6 +17,12 @@
 	deviceTypeCreate: '/devicetype/create',
     deviceTypeUpdate: '/devicetype/update',
 	deviceTypeDelete: '/devicetype/delete',
+	
+	//鐢熶骇鍘傚晢
+	manufacturerCreate: '/manufacturer/create',
+    manufacturerUpdate: '/manufacturer/update',
+	manufacturerDelete: '/manufacturer/delete',
+	
     // 杞﹂棿 宸ユ涓嬪暒鏁版嵁
     getWsl: '/machine/workshopList',
     getPcl: '/machine/protocolList'
@@ -42,10 +48,7 @@
         url: '/component/pageQuery',
         method: 'POST'
     },
-    deviceTypeQuery: {
-        url: '/devicetype/pageQuery',
-        method: 'POST'
-	},
+    
     maintainCreate: {
         url: '/maintain/save',
         method: 'POST'
@@ -138,6 +141,27 @@
         url: '/section/delete',
         method: 'POST'
     },
+	
+	manufacturerQuery: {
+        url: '/manufacturer/pageQuery',
+        method: 'POST'
+    },
+    manufacturerCreate: {
+        url: '/manufacturer/save',
+        method: 'POST'
+    },
+    manufacturerUpdate: {
+        url: '/manufacturer/update',
+        method: 'POST'
+    },
+    manufacturerDelete: {
+        url: '/manufacturer/delete',
+        method: 'POST'
+    },
+    manufacturerList:  {
+        url: '/manufacturer/list',
+        method: 'GET'
+    },
 }
 // 姝e紡鐜閰嶇疆鍦板潃
 export const URL_CFG = {
@@ -200,7 +224,17 @@
 	console.log(HttpConstants.deviceTypeDelete)
     return sendRequest(HttpConstants.deviceTypeDelete, { ids: ids })
 }
-
+//鐢熶骇鍘傚晢鍑芥暟
+export function manufacturerCreate(params) {
+    return sendRequest(HttpConstants.manufacturerCreate, params)
+}
+export function manufacturerUpdate(params) {
+    return sendRequest(HttpConstants.manufacturerUpdate, params)
+}
+export function manufacturerDelete(ids) {
+	console.log(HttpConstants.manufacturerDelete)
+    return sendRequest(HttpConstants.manufacturerDelete, { ids: ids })
+}
 // 
 export function getWsl(params) {
     return getData(HttpConstants.getWsl, params)

--
Gitblit v1.9.3